在Web开发中,表单是收集用户输入信息的重要工具。EasyUI作为一款流行的前端框架,提供了丰富的组件和便捷的方法来简化开发过程。本文将详细介绍如何使用EasyUI的表单组件进行JS提交,帮助开发者轻松实现高效的数据交互。
EasyUI表单简介
EasyUI的表单组件允许你创建具有丰富样式的表单,支持各种输入控件,如文本框、下拉框、复选框等。使用EasyUI表单,可以轻松实现数据的收集和验证。
EasyUI表单JS提交步骤
1. 创建EasyUI表单
首先,你需要创建一个EasyUI表单。以下是一个简单的示例:
<form id="myForm">
<div class="fitem">
<label>姓名:</label>
<input type="text" name="name" />
</div>
<div class="fitem">
<label>邮箱:</label>
<input type="text" name="email" />
</div>
<div class="fitem">
<label>性别:</label>
<input type="radio" name="gender" value="male" /> 男
<input type="radio" name="gender" value="female" /> 女
</div>
<div class="fitem">
<label>爱好:</label>
<input type="checkbox" name="hobby" value="reading" /> 阅读
<input type="checkbox" name="hobby" value="music" /> 音乐
</div>
<div class="fitem">
<label>简介:</label>
<textarea name="description"></textarea>
</div>
<div class="fitem">
<button type="button" onclick="submitForm()">提交</button>
</div>
</form>
2. 引入EasyUI库
确保你的页面中已经引入了EasyUI的CSS和JS文件。以下是一个示例:
<link rel="stylesheet" type="text/css" href="easyui.css">
<script type="text/javascript" src="easyui.min.js"></script>
3. 编写JS提交函数
接下来,你需要编写一个JS函数来处理表单的提交。以下是一个示例:
function submitForm() {
// 获取表单数据
var formData = $('#myForm').serialize();
// 发送数据到服务器
$.ajax({
type: 'POST',
url: 'submit_form.php', // 你的服务器处理地址
data: formData,
success: function(response) {
// 处理服务器返回的结果
alert(response);
},
error: function() {
// 处理错误
alert('提交失败!');
}
});
}
4. 测试表单提交
现在,你可以打开你的HTML页面,并尝试填写表单并提交。如果一切正常,你将看到服务器返回的结果。
总结
通过以上步骤,你可以轻松掌握EasyUI表单的JS提交。使用EasyUI表单组件,可以大大简化表单的开发过程,提高数据交互的效率。希望本文对你有所帮助!
